Landowners get certificate
THE Moswarang landowners in Markham, Morobe, recently received their legal rights certificate from the Ombudsman Commission (OC) in Lae. The Moswarang ILG executives, upon receiving the certificate and gazette notice, thanked the commission for the assistance. They asked the OC to conduct awareness on customary land registration and acquisition processes for those unregistered land groups who may need similar assistance.

Miner continues partnership
AUSTRALIAN miner, Newcrest, says it is committed to be a long-term partner with the country, especially in the education and health sectors. Finance officer Tenaga Polum said: “As well as our programme to keep workplace safe and healthy, we fund the Lihir Medical Centre which provides services to thousands. We are also conducting ground breaking research aiming to eventually eradicate malaria from Lihir.”

Teaming up to boost efforts
PALADIN Solutions and Peren Investments are teaming up to bolster recycling efforts on Manus Island, Paladin community affairs manager John Eiby says. Eiby said the team led by Papuan Olympic boxer Hubert Meta were conducting beach clean-ups every Sunday as well as spreading awareness on the harm of single-use plastics in Manus environment.
